Greener Christmas holidays skiing at Killington Resort, Vermont

Planning to ski or snowboard this Christmas holidays season?  This Winter 2008/09 season,  Killington Resort,Vermont which will implement new environmental initiatives to lower its overall carbon footprint.

“Killington always had an ongoing environmental program, including waste water conservation, snowmaking efficiency and support of regional transportation,” says Chris Nyberg, Killington’s president and general manager.

“However since the resort was purchased by Powdr Corp. and SP Land in May of 2007, we have been able to initiate many new programs that acknowledge climate change and our belief that we can become a more sustainable business.”

The new environmental programs at Killington Resort will include:

-Offsetting 100 percent of its electric use through renewable energy sources

-Snowmaking - 25 percent increase of Low Energy Snow Guns and installation of new isolation valves and upgraded pump house units

-Capturing heat generated by snowmaking compressors to heat the maintenance shop and snowmaking drying room

-Lodge lighting retrofit with new T8 Low Ballast factor standard recommended by Efficiency Vermont
